    Growing Demand for Lightweight Materials

    The Global Automotive Plastic Interior Trim Market Industry experiences a growing demand for lightweight materials, driven by the automotive sector's focus on enhancing fuel efficiency and reducing emissions. As manufacturers strive to meet stringent environmental regulations, the use of plastics in interior trim components becomes increasingly appealing. Lightweight plastics can significantly reduce vehicle weight, thereby improving fuel economy. For instance, the integration of advanced polymer composites in vehicles has been shown to reduce weight by up to 20 percent. This trend is expected to contribute to the market's projected value of 28.9 USD Billion in 2024, as automakers prioritize sustainability and performance.

    Automotive Plastic Interior Trim Market Material Type Insights

    Automotive Plastic Interior Trim Market Material Type Insights

    The Global Automotive Plastic Interior Trim Market is primarily driven by various material types, which play a crucial role in determining the market structure and performance. In 2023, the market is valued at 27.34 USD Billion, and as it progresses toward 2032, it is expected to see a robust increment in value, reaching 35.0 USD Billion. Among these materials, Polypropylene holds a predominant position in the market, valued at 10.4 USD Billion in 2023 and projected to grow to 13.5 USD Billion by 2032.

    Its properties of lightweight and excellent impact resistance make it a go-to choice for automotive interiors, leading to its majority holding in the market.

    Following closely, Polyurethane has also carved out a respectable market share, with a valuation of 6.5 USD Billion in 2023 and an increase to 8.3 USD Billion anticipated by 2032. Its flexibility and durability make it an essential material for various trims and components. Polyvinyl Chloride, another significant player, stands at 5.2 USD Billion in 2023, expected to rise to 6.4 USD Billion in the upcoming years. Its widespread application in automotive interiors is attributed to its affordability and ease of manufacturing.

    Meanwhile, Polycarbonate, valued at 3.8 USD Billion in 2023 and projected to reach 4.6 USD Billion by 2032, offers excellent optical clarity and high impact resistance, leading to its use in various automotive applications.Lastly, Acrylonitrile Butadiene Styrene holds a smaller share, valued at 1.6 USD Billion in 2023 and expected to grow to 2.2 USD Billion by 2032.

    Regional Insights

    The Global Automotive Plastic Interior Trim Market revenue is projected to grow significantly across various regions. In 2023, the North America market is valued at 10.0 USD Billion, representing a major share due to the region's advanced automotive industry and consumer preference for high-quality interiors. Europe follows closely, with a valuation of 8.0 USD Billion, where stringent regulations and the demand for sustainable materials drive growth.

    The APAC region stands at 7.5 USD Billion; its rapid automotive production and a surge in demand for lightweight materials position it as a crucial market.South America, though smaller with a value of 1.5 USD Billion, demonstrates potential growth owing to increasing vehicle production rates. 

    The Middle East and Africa (MEA) market, valued at 0.34 USD Billion, shows promise as economic development boosts vehicle ownership. The Global Automotive Plastic Interior Trim Market segmentation reflects these dynamics, with North America holding the majority share, driven by technology advancements and market trends favoring plastic components for weight reduction and design flexibility.
